About Norwich University:

Founded in 1819, Norwich University is the oldest private military college in the country and the birthplace of the Reserve Officers' Training Corps (ROTC). Today we are a diversified academic institution that offers undergraduate and graduate degrees and professional certificates to adult learners online and to Corps and civilian lifestyle students on campus. Norwich faculty and staff challenge all of our students to push themselves academically, socially, and as leaders. Our graduates build upon their Norwich educations to launch or grow careers and make outsized contributions to their communities, the nation, and the world.

Norwich University is located in the beautiful Green Mountains of Vermont, only 20 minutes from the state capital, Montpelier, and three hours from Boston or Montreal. It is a private institution nestled in a rural setting with a campus size of 1,200 acres.

Job Description:

Fulfills the mission of Norwich University by overseeing the Facilities Operations MEP Team; with primary administration for all in-house and contracted service repairs related to heating, ventilating, air-conditioning, refrigeration systems, electrical services, fire alarm systems, plumbing, and associated mechanical systems for all campus buildings.

Essential Functions

Supervises Mechanical, Electrical, HVAC, and Plumbing employees.

Manages work orders including any backlog, prioritizes and assigns work, checks work in progress, and performs final inspections.

Coordinates work assignments with Facilities supervisors, to maintain an efficient flow of operations.

Manages diverse technical service projects, with oversight of preventative maintenance for Mechanical, Electrical, Plumbing, Fire Alarm, and HVAC equipment.

Procures equipment and supplies, and coordinates contracted services with vendors.

Ensures that employees perform all duties in a safe and professional manner, while following established departmental practices.

Ensures that Federal, State and local maintenance building codes are followed.

Manages off-hours electrical, mechanical, fire alarm, plumbing, HVAC maintenance repair issues, and schedules associated the on-Call team.

Performs all duties in a safe and professional manner and in accordance with established Norwich University and departmental policies and procedures.
